Despite Kei Kamara’s age as a veteran and captain of Leone Stars, his playing style is considered by his flexibility, pace, and goal-scoring ability.
As a striker, he has consistently demonstrated his capacity to score crucial goals throughout his career.
Kamara’s playing system can be analyzed through the lens of various components. He appears to embody aspects of a Direct Play Maker, often using his speed and agility to make runs behind the defense to create scoring opportunities.
Additionally, his ability to score goals from a variety of situations suggests that he is comfortable with Short Plays, and is able to find space and to create chances in tight areas.
In terms of his defensive style, Kamara seems to employ a mix of aggressive defending and cautious defending atyles.
He is willing to press high up the pitch and win the ball back quickly, but he also appears to be mindful of his defensive responsibilities and will drop back to support his team’s defense when necessary.
Generally, Kamara’s playing style is a unique blend of pace, skill, and tactical awareness, making him a formidable opponent for any team.
